I've found some guides that show you how to make a basement when building a house.  They tell you to lay a foundation, then to hole out the center section, leaving a one tile border, then lower the terrain (using a wall covering with a bottom border as a guide.)  My problem is I do this, but it won't allow me to use the top of the foundation as a floor. I can only lay tile around the perimeter of the foundation, but not on top of the whole thing.  It places the place where I'd put the flooring a story higher.  Any Sim-architects out there willing to help me out?  I'd love to get this done.

Put a wall up on your foundation for the first floor if you haven't already.  If you see you can lay floors some places, but not towards the center of this room, start laying floors when you can.  Each floor you lay should unlock the square next to it so you can lay more floors until you've got the entire room laid...with floors that is.

Another way to do it, but it would cost a couple simoleans rather than free like the method above, would be to go to the Terrain - Elevation - Level Terrain Tool and level from one corner to the one diagonal from it.  You'll probably need to do this to get the square outside of the foundation "level" to place windows.
